Composite stone combines crushed natural stone with cement and mineral binders to form a dense, durable material. As a result, it resists frost, moisture, and erosion far better than many traditional garden materials. Makers mould composite stone precisely, allowing intricate detail that survives decades of outdoor exposure. Therefore, it suits sculptural garden features like bird baths, planters, and decorative columns.

Choosing reclaimed garden features also offers clear environmental benefits. Reusing existing materials reduces demand for new extraction and energy intensive manufacturing. Consequently, reclaimed pieces help lower the overall environmental impact of garden projects. They also bring authentic ageing that new items cannot easily replicate.
